Course Overview

The AI in Government Training Course is an advanced professional program designed to equip government executives, public-sector leaders, managers, policy professionals, digital transformation teams, data specialists, technology professionals, and decision-makers with the knowledge and practical capabilities required to understand and apply Artificial Intelligence across government organizations. As public institutions increasingly manage large volumes of administrative, financial, operational, citizen, and service data, AI can support more effective decision-making, improve service delivery, increase operational efficiency, and strengthen institutional performance. The course explores practical applications of Artificial Intelligence, Machine Learning, Predictive Analytics, Generative AI, Natural Language Processing, Computer Vision, and intelligent automation within government environments. Participants will examine how AI can support citizen services, government operations, policy analysis, regulatory processes, public-sector workforce management, fraud detection, resource planning, document processing, knowledge management, service personalization, and government decision-making. A central focus of the program is the responsible transformation of government data into actionable intelligence. Participants will learn how to identify valuable government data sources, evaluate data quality, recognize opportunities for automation and analytics, and assess AI use cases according to public value, feasibility, risk, cost, security, and organizational priorities. The course also addresses how AI can be integrated with digital government platforms, enterprise systems, data platforms, and existing public-sector processes. The program places strong emphasis on responsible and trusted AI in government. It addresses data governance, privacy, cybersecurity, transparency, explainability, bias, accountability, human oversight, AI risk management, regulatory considerations, and organizational readiness. Through government-focused case studies, practical workshops, scenario analysis, and implementation exercises, participants will learn how to prioritize AI initiatives and develop practical strategies that support better public services, efficient government operations, evidence-based policymaking, and sustainable digital transformation.

Course Outline

Course Outline:

Day 1

Foundations of AI in Government

  • Artificial Intelligence and its strategic role in modern government and public-sector transformation
  • Fundamentals of AI, Machine Learning, Predictive Analytics, Generative AI, and intelligent automation
  • Government data ecosystems and sources of administrative, citizen, financial, and operational data
  • AI applications across ministries, government authorities, municipalities, regulatory organizations, and public services
  • Practical application: Assessing organizational AI readiness and identifying high-value government AI opportunities
Day 2

AI for Citizen Services and Government Operations

  • AI applications in citizen services and digital government platforms
  • Intelligent automation of administrative processes and government workflows
  • Natural Language Processing and Generative AI for communication, documentation, and knowledge management
  • Predictive Analytics for demand forecasting, resource planning, and government service optimization
  • Practical application: Designing an AI-enabled solution to improve a government service or internal administrative process
Day 3

AI for Policy, Risk, Compliance, and Decision-Making

  • AI-supported policy analysis and evidence-based government decision-making
  • Predictive analytics for public-sector planning, risk identification, and operational forecasting
  • AI applications in fraud detection, compliance monitoring, and regulatory processes
  • AI for financial analysis, resource allocation, procurement, and government performance management
  • Practical application: Developing an AI use case for policy analysis, risk management, compliance, or government planning
Day 4

Government Data, Governance, Cybersecurity, and Responsible AI

  • Government data quality, data governance, interoperability, and AI-ready data strategies
  • Privacy, cybersecurity, information protection, and risks associated with government AI systems
  • AI governance, accountability, transparency, explainability, bias, and model risk management
  • Human oversight, responsible AI, ethical considerations, regulatory requirements, and public trust
  • Practical application: Developing a responsible AI governance and risk management framework for a government organization
Day 5

Government AI Strategy and Implementation

  • Developing an enterprise AI strategy for ministries and government organizations
  • Prioritizing AI initiatives according to public value, feasibility, cost, risk, security, and strategic importance
  • Measuring AI performance through service quality, citizen experience, efficiency, cost, risk, adoption, and institutional KPIs
  • Future trends in AI-powered government, intelligent public services, Generative AI, digital government, and automated administration
  • Final workshop: Developing a comprehensive government AI implementation roadmap, including prioritized use cases, data requirements, technology and integration considerations, governance and cybersecurity controls, privacy requirements, implementation phases, workforce readiness, stakeholder engagement, performance indicators, risk management, and an action plan to improve public services, administrative efficiency, evidence-based decision-making, and digital transformation.
